Output dbbf303efc662823bfe4c2ae514a37d43ec781edc2a2c81aecc481c827d863a1:0

value
475694
script pubkey
OP_0 OP_PUSHBYTES_20 cc85e934865287c59ed706828e18030583f3fd14
address
bc1qejz7jdyx22rut8khq6pguxqrqkpl8lg5e9wp5g
transaction
dbbf303efc662823bfe4c2ae514a37d43ec781edc2a2c81aecc481c827d863a1
spent
true